How do you stop sql injection

WebAug 20, 2024 · In this article, we've covered SQL Injection vulnerabilities in Java applications – a very serious threat to any organization that depends on data for their business – and how to prevent them using simple techniques. As usual, full code for … WebSQL injections are easy to implement, and interestingly, also fairly easy to prevent given the proper development practices. The reality is more murky, as tight deadlines, inexperienced …

How to Protect Against SQL Injection Attacks

WebAug 20, 2024 · In this article, we've covered SQL Injection vulnerabilities in Java applications – a very serious threat to any organization that depends on data for their business – and … WebMar 29, 2024 · Preventing SQL Injection User Authentication: Validating input from the user by pre-defining length, type of input, of the input field and authenticating the user. Restricting access privileges of users and defining how much amount of data any outsider can access from the database. how many letters in scrabble to start https://viajesfarias.com

SQL Injection - W3School

WebJul 12, 2024 · How to Protect Against SQL Injection Attacks? - GeeksforGeeks A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Skip to content Courses For Working Professionals WebJan 24, 2024 · The SQL injection works when some malicious SQL queries inserted by the hackers in a web application form. The working process is similar to the client data … This article is focused on providing clear, simple, actionable guidance for preventing SQL Injection flaws in your applications. SQL Injectionattacks are … See more Beyond adopting one of the four primary defenses, we also recommend adopting all of these additional defenses in order to provide defense in depth. These … See more SQL Injection Attack Cheat Sheets: The following articles describe how to exploit different kinds of SQL Injection Vulnerabilities on various platforms that this … See more how many letters in polish alphabet

What Is SQL Injection and How to Stop It - Oracle

Category:How to Prevent SQL Injection Attacks? Indusface Blog

Tags:How do you stop sql injection

How do you stop sql injection

SQL Injection Tutorial: Learn with Example - Guru99

WebFeb 24, 2024 · There are two main types of blind SQL injection attacks: 1. Boolean-based SQLi 2. Time-based SQLi Boolean-based SQLi In this type of SQL Injection attack, the attacker sends a series of SQL queries that evaluate either true or false, depending on whether the injected code was executed successfully.

How do you stop sql injection

Did you know?

WebHere's some tips for protecting your business against SQL injection attacks. Update your database management software. Your software is flawed as it comes from the manufacturer. This is a fact. There's no such thing as bug-free software. Cybercriminals can take advantage of these software vulnerabilities, or exploits, with a SQLI. WebMar 13, 2024 · How can SQL Injection be prevented? There are a lot of easy ways to avoid falling prey for SQL Injection attacks and to limit the damage they can cause. Few of them include: Discover SQL Injection vulnerabilities by routinely testing applications both using static testing and dynamic testing

WebFeb 25, 2024 · Step 4) Click Run SQL. You will see the following result Suppose user supplies [email protected] and 1234 as the password. The statement to be executed against the database would be SELECT * FROM users WHERE email = ‘[email protected]’ AND password = md5 (‘1234’); WebFeb 14, 2024 · You need to be aware while using escape characters in your code base where an SQL statement is constructed. Some of the other methods used to prevent SQL Injection are: Password hashing Third-party authentication Web application firewall Purchase better software Always update and use patches Continuously monitor SQL statements and …

WebDevelopers can prevent SQL Injection vulnerabilities in web applications by utilizing parameterized database queries with bound, typed parameters and careful use of … WebMost instances of SQL injection can be prevented by using parameterized queries (also known as prepared statements) instead of string concatenation within the query. The …

WebAug 2, 2024 · SQL injection prevention techniques With user input channels being the main vector for such attacks, the best approach is controlling and vetting user input to watch …

WebOne traditional approach to preventing SQL injection attacks is to handle them as an input validation problem and either accept only characters from an allow list of safe values or identify and escape a deny list of potentially malicious values. how are apis securedWebDec 27, 2024 · The five key methods to prevent SQL injection attacks include: Filter database inputs: Detect and filter out malicious code from user inputs Restrict database … how are apis createdWebWhen using dynamic SQL within a stored procedure, the application must properly sanitize the user input to eliminate the risk of code injection. If not sanitized, the user could enter malicious SQL that will be executed within the stored procedure. Time … how many letters in the abcWebHow to prevent SQL injection Most instances of SQL injection can be prevented by using parameterized queries (also known as prepared statements) instead of string concatenation within the query. The following code is vulnerable to SQL injection because the user input is concatenated directly into the query: how many letters in sinhala alphabetWebAug 9, 2024 · How to Prevent SQL Injections: Useful Tips The most basic SQL injections can be prevented by filtering input. However, it will not stop more complex attacks. To prevent … how are apple ipads measuredWebMay 16, 2015 · SQL injection should not be prevented by trying to validate your input; instead, that input should be properly escaped before being passed to the database. How … how are apples gmosWebApr 23, 2024 · 5. Eliminate Unnecessary Database Capabilities The database that is unnecessary and escalates the database privileges should be eliminated. Also, the database that has to spawn the command shells should get eliminated to avoid the easier SQL injection. 6. Regularly Apply Software Patches how many letters in the abcs